What challenges might a recent CDL A graduate face during their first year on the job, and how can they overcome them?

Recent CDL A graduates often face challenges such as adapting to long hours on the road, learning to navigate unfamiliar routes, and managing the pressures of meeting delivery deadlines. Additionally, new drivers may need time to build confidence in handling large vehicles in various traffic and weather conditions. To overcome these challenges, it’s helpful to seek mentorship from experienced drivers, participate actively in company training programs, and maintain open communication with dispatchers and fleet managers. Building good time management habits and prioritizing safety can also set you up for long-term success in the trucking industry.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a recent CDL A graduate?

To thrive as a Recent CDL A Graduate, you need a valid CDL Class A license, a solid understanding of safety regulations, and basic vehicle operation skills. Familiarity with electronic logging devices (ELDs), GPS navigation systems, and cargo securement tools is typically required. Strong communication, time management, and adaptability help new drivers succeed on the road and build positive relationships with dispatchers and clients. These competencies are crucial for ensuring compliance, safety, reliability, and successful transition into a professional truck driving career.

What is a recent CDL A graduate?

Recent CDL A Graduates are individuals who have recently completed a training program and obtained their Class A Commercial Driver's License (CDL). This license allows them to operate large commercial vehicles, such as tractor-trailers, across state lines. Many trucking companies offer special programs or entry-level positions tailored for CDL A graduates to help them gain experience and start their careers in the trucking industry. These positions often include on-the-job training with experienced drivers and opportunities for advancement.
